
Wanikiya Record/Promotion is proud to announce the addition of the rising rock act 800A Inc. to its official roster — a powerful and evolving musical project ready to make its mark on the contemporary rock scene.
Originally formed as a long-distance collaboration, 800A Inc. was born from the creative synergy between vocalist Salvo Mulè, drummer Phil Spinelli, and guitarist/keyboardist Casimiro Pecoraro.
Despite the physical distance, the band spent its early years shaping a distinctive sonic identity, suspended between experimentation and solid rock foundations.
Their official debut came in 2024 with the singles “Rich Eats the Poor” and “Trust No One”, immediately showcasing a sharp, modern, and uncompromising rock approach.
In 2025, the band continued its artistic journey with the release of “Fragile”, “Freedom”, and “Sinner”, further defining their sound and gaining increasing attention from listeners and media alike.
However, 2026 marks the true turning point for 800A Inc.
What once existed as an idea finally takes physical form. An unexpected reconnection brings the members back together: bodies return to the stage, hands back on instruments, and the energy becomes real, raw, and tangible.
The lineup reaches its full potential with the official addition of Emiliano Rocchi on bass and Vincent Purple on drums, taking over from Phil Spinelli.
With this formation, the band finds its definitive balance — the circle is complete.
Musically, 800A Inc. represents a multifaceted system, blending different shades of rock while maintaining a strong identity. Their influences range across generations, from legendary acts like Led Zeppelin, to modern icons such as Muse, through the power of Metallica and the groove-driven energy of Red Hot Chili Peppers.
The result is a sound rich in contrast: visceral yet poetic, powerful yet emotionally charged.
